Lace Carriage Jams in my Toyota 901?

I have replaced the sponge bar, but it still jams. The carriage will slide to the right to select the needles, but will not slide back to the left. Far as I can tell, none of the needles are bent. Any suggestions?
Angela Merriman, January 2010
Hi Angela,
I have a Toyota 901 and you are right to start with the lace carriage on the left.
I have had similar problems and found that when sliding the lace off the extension rail it wasn't seating properly on the needlebed.
Check that it is not raised at the front but that the front hooks on to the needlebed. Try a 'dry run' with no knitting to check that the needles move correctly; only apply slight downward pressure as you move the lace carriage.
Also make sure you have a slightly looser tension than you would use for stocking stitch.
